patients and society. In this vital role you will be responsible
for leading and managing continuous improvement projects at the AOH
Assemble and Packaging Plant. Includes revision of documentation
(SOP, PTC, FORM, Manufacturing Procedure), QMS records (Deviation,
CAPA, Change Control, CAPA EV), Electronic Batch Records and Risk
Assessments. Reporting to the Executive Director Plant Manager,
this role will support the other functional areas Assembly and
Packaging (Vials, Syringes, Devices), Engineering, Process
Development, Quality, Validations, IS, Regulatory and other
functions as required. This role is crucial for AOH success, it is
a key contributor in AOH daily operation and is considered part of
the Leadership Team. Technical Manage the manufacturing Continuous
